Introduction to Ross 9 configuration
Adidas Ross 9 midsole adopts full-palm bounce cushioning technology, and its positioning is low-end cushioning technology.
In actual combat, the forefoot of D Rose 9 is very close to the ground, and the midsole material is also very thin. Landing is a bit shocking, but most of the forces can still be resolved in time. Bouncing on these shoes is not the best interpretation of this material. Players who pursue foot feeling may not like this setting because you can hardly get any sensory stimulation; But players who only pursue enough cushioning, especially those who value the sense of space, should like this configuration.
Ross, is it good to pack 9?
The packaging of Ross 9 is a little polarized. The front 3/ 1 is completely different from the back 3/2. The forefoot last is not particularly wide. I compared it with my foot. In fact, the packaging design of Ross 9 is a bit like Ross 7. Although it is not a full palm inner boot, the joint at the lower end of the tongue moves up as a whole, and the shoelace hole also moves up. The distinguishing point is this interface, because there is no shoelace hole in the front 3/ 1 to support the fixed side, and the upper material is soft, so your foot has more space in the front foot, which makes you feel that the front foot is too wide. Then 3/2, completely OK, all the supporting packages are qualified.
